Recognized for her dedication and musicality, Mexican flutist and piccolist Alheli Pimienta is in demand as a solo recitalist and chamber musician. Appearances include venues in Mexico, the United States, and France. She has performed in youth and professional symphony orchestras throughout Mexico, the University of Idaho Symphony Orchestra, the Washington-Idaho Symphony, and the Walla Walla Symphony, both as guest soloist and flute or piccolo chair. Appreciated for her technical abilities and interpretation, Alheli has won national and international competitions such as The Crescendo Music Awards where she was awarded the Gold Medal as the first woodwind player to receive this honor, the National Flute Competition "Gildardo Mojica" in Mexico City where she won the second placement, the Seattle Women Music Competition, and the Concerto/Aria Competitions of the University of Idaho winning first and second prizes in multiple occasions.
On top of her classical training Alheli has explored 20th Century music and Latin Jazz becoming a versatile musician in many genres. One of her most important projects of her professional career was the creation of the Contemporary Music Project along with her co-worker the American percussionist and composer Kevin Kovalchik. The duo was awarded a Graduate Student Grant by the University of Idaho in 2007 for their continuous work of taking Contemporary Classical Music to young audiences of 18 different cities of the Northern United States. Also, Ms. Pimienta is currently the artistic director and the flutist and piccolist of the international new music ensemble Kokopelli: Musicians of the Americas, formed by percussionist Kevin Kovalchik, pianist Chad Spears, and accordionist Kent Queener.
A graduate of the University of Idaho and the Escuela Superior de Musica y Danza de Monterrey, where she studied with Merrie Siegel, Leonard Garrison, and Luis Alfredo Gonzalez respectively, Ms. Pimienta is now a member of the private studio of internationally acclaimed flutist Susan Hoeppner in Toronto, Canada.
